First mid-week: Monday 17 to Thursday 20 July

The 17-day Food Trail runs across three weekends and the two weeks in between. Find out what's happening and which venues are open in the first midweek – Monday 17 to Thursday 20.  The venues below are organised in order of their cluster area.
